About Kate Hudson
Kate Hudson specialises in limited edition linocut prints in black & white and colour.
Having trained as a textile designer at Central School of Art & Design in London, she migrated to Australia in 1990 and began to draw on her love of oriental art, native birds, flowers and domestic items to make her highly patterned and decorative prints. The birds seen in her work are often visitors to her Eltham garden.
Kate does all her drawing and block carving in her studio and prints on the wonderful old Albion and Columbian presses at the Australian Print Workshop in Fitzroy where she had a Collie Print Trust Emerging Victorian Printmaker Scholarship in 2005.
